Re: So what does the "envelope" look like?
It's a number 10 window envelope (the kind most bills come in). The license is in a cardboard holder, and the name and address that are actually printed on your license are visible. You pretty much could not mistake it for anything else.

Re: So what does the "envelope" look like?
Well a little different envelope now, no window but a 3.5" stick on label
says Regulatory Licensing Service...
Texas DPS It was mailed on 5/21
